FORSYTH AREA – A 24-year-old guy is dead after embarking on a dock right into Lake Lanier near Lanier Coastline South Roadway on Thursday, according to the Georgia Division of Natural Resources.
DNR states the guy was electrocuted. A next-door neighbor drew the guy from the water, states DNR. The guy was required to Northside Forsyth Healthcare facility where he later on passed away.
The Forsyth Area Constable’s Workplace has actually recognized the deceased as Thomas Milner. They state Milner went into the water from his household dock as well as was listened to shrieking for assistance quickly after.
A family members close friend tried to obtain him out of the water yet was not successful.
Next-door neighbors supposedly took a watercraft over to Thomas as well as someone delved into the water to aid him. That individual later on defined a burning experience that he acknowledged as electric shock. He swam onto land, switched off the power, as well as returned to the water to aid Thomas.
After Thomas was drawn back onto the dock, his uncle offered him mouth-to-mouth resuscitation up until very first -responders showed up.
